The Australian Academy of Science is proud to partner with the Australian Association of Mathematics Teachers to create a bold new Australian government-supported program to transform how mathematics is taught in Australian schools.
The Minister for Education and Training, the Hon. Simon Birmingham, today announced that the Academy and AAMT have been awarded a $6.4 million contract to develop and promote new maths resources for school students and teachers, from Foundation to Year 10.
The initiative is part of as part of the Australian government's Industry Innovation and Competitiveness Agenda announced last year.
Of the countries tested in 2003, only five significantly outperformed Australia in mathematical literacy. By 2012, Australia was outperformed by 12 countries.
Mathematics by Inquiry resources will be available in late 2016.
